Where are the Wing Personal tutorial files

Just installed Wing Personal.Following the tutorial: First step, copy the tutorial files to another location.

Well, there is no application folder for Wing on my Mac. Just an application file. I've searched and cannot find anything else "Wing" related.

I have the latest version of Wing Personal (I'm on a Mac, Sierra 10.12.6).

Where are the tutorial files?

Right click the application in Finder and select Show Package Contents. A new Finder window will open with a Contents folder.  Navigate through this folder to Resources where you will find the tutorial folder.Mac "applications" are in reality a bundle of files and directories hiding behind an icon.  They cannot be accessed through the normal browse dialog, hence the need to make a copy.  Alternatively you could make an alias or link accessible from the main folder structure.

Also note that the Tutorial from the Help menu has a Copy Tutorial Now link on the second page in the "Copy the Tutorial Directory" step which you can use without manually finding it.  It prompts for the target directory to copy the tutorial to.
